| Welcome to Micromouse, a competition for the quick of eyes and the quick of minds. This is the oldest robotics race, and yet, with today's technology, it is continuously being topped. Every year we see more outrageous and fascinating designs, as people from around the world think of ways to get their robot to solve the maze as quickly as possible. Watch the history and today's version of these incredible little robots. |
